摘要
This article presents the results of studies on the dynamics of changes in the concentration of dissolved oxygen (DO) in the river in the zone of influence of water discharge from a nuclear power plant (NPP). Water is use in the power generation cycle of a NPP, mainly for cooling to remove heat. Moreover, the operation of the cooling system of a NPP requires a large amount of water, and meanwhile, the removal of heat from the systems and components of a NPP results in the discharge of cooling system effluent with an increased temperature, which can affect the chemical quality of the water body. One of the main chemical quality indicators used to determine the ecological status of a water body is DO concentration, but this indicator is highly dependent on temperature. & Acy;fter all, the discharge of water from a NPP with a temperature effect is highly susceptible to affect DO concentration. The popuse of this study is to determine the spatial and temporal changes in the concentration of DO with the establishment of variability factors and correlations between the concentration of DO and water temperature of the Styr River in the area affected by the temperature effect of the Rivne NPP. Overall, the studies conducted indicate that there is no negative impact of the nuclear power plant wastewater discharge.
